Type:
Module
Constants:
ADAPTERS_TASKS : { mysql: :mysql_tasks, mysql2: :mysql_tasks, postgresql: :postgresql_tasks, sqlite3: :sqlite_tasks }

Mock out what we need from AR::Base.

supports_transaction_isolation?
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::AbstractAdapter

supports_transaction_isolation?() Instance Public methods Does this adapter

2025-01-10 15:47:30
set_state
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::TransactionState

set_state(state) Instance Public methods

2025-01-10 15:47:30
each
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::StatementPool

each() Instance Public methods

2025-01-10 15:47:30
select
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::Mysql2Adapter

select(sql, name = nil, binds = []) Instance Public methods Returns an

2025-01-10 15:47:30
schema_search_path=
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::PostgreSQLAdapter/ActiveRecord::ConnectionAdapters::PostgreSQLAdapter::SchemaStatements

schema_search_path=(schema_csv) Instance Public methods Sets the schema search

2025-01-10 15:47:30
poll
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::ConnectionPool/ActiveRecord::ConnectionAdapters::ConnectionPool::Queue

poll(timeout = nil) Instance Public methods Remove the head of the queue.

2025-01-10 15:47:30
select_one
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::DatabaseStatements

select_one(arel, name = nil, binds = []) Instance Public methods Returns a record

2025-01-10 15:47:30
body
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::DynamicMatchers/ActiveRecord::DynamicMatchers::Finder

body() Instance Public methods Extended in activerecord-deprecated_finders

2025-01-10 15:47:30
add_index_sql
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::AbstractMysqlAdapter

add_index_sql(table_name, column_name, options = {}) Instance Protected methods

2025-01-10 15:47:30
extract_schema_and_table
  • References/Ruby on Rails/Rails/Classes/ActiveRecord/ActiveRecord::ConnectionAdapters/ActiveRecord::ConnectionAdapters::PostgreSQLAdapter/ActiveRecord::ConnectionAdapters::PostgreSQLAdapter::Utils

extract_schema_and_table(name) Instance Public methods Returns an array of [schema_name

2025-01-10 15:47:30